Solutions for Auditory Processing Disorders

Personal FM systems and Low Gain Hearing Aids are beneficial in treating Auditory Processing Disorders (APD)

Solutions for Auditory Processing Disorders Image

Individuals with a diagnosed Auditory Processing Disorder or who have a perceived hearing deficit despite Normal Hearing Thresholds (NHT) have been shown to benefit from personal FM systems such as the Roger Focus and remote microphones. The aim of these devices is to improve the signal to noise ratio.

More recently, Low Gain Hearing Aids (LGHA's) have shown to have a high level of patient benefit as a treatment option for patients with a perceived hearing loss with Normal Hearing Thresholds (NHT) as well as patients with Auditory Processing Disorders (APD).
